Notes
The black and white photographs document field work completed during the Pacific Ocean Biological Survey Program, September 1967. Photograph captions list description, location, and negative number, date, and photographer. The photographs were taken by D. I. Hoff and C. A. Ely, R. B. Clapp. Subject matter includes images of flocks of birds around lagoon, various individual birds of various ages (Great Frigatebird, Wedge-tailed Shearwater, Blue-faced Booby, Fairy Tern, Black Noddy) in habitat, vegetation (types), Green Sea Turtle, and camp.
